N.S. motor vehicle software called great for Trinidad

The problem with the computer system at the Registry of Motor Vehicles is not the software but how the software works within the system, says the minister for Service Nova Scotia. “It’s a solid product we’re selling to Trinidad and Tobago and I have every confidence with the software,” Ramona Jennex said Thursday. Microsoft 7 launched in Cyprus

COMPUTER software giant, Microsoft Corp, yesterday held the first official launch of the long awaited Windows 7, Windows Server 2008 R2 and Exchange server 2010. The launch was held at the Cyprus International Fair ground in Nicosia, and was attended by senior Microsoft bosses and a hundreds of IT professionals. Read more…

Securing the defence – information security and the defence

Breaching military computer systems is not something to be embarked upon lightly as UFO hacker Gary McKinnon would undoubtedly now testify. The infamous Briton is currently awaiting possible extradition to the US for penetrating 97 computers at the US Department of Defence (DoD) and NASA, causing an alleged US$700 000 (£415 226) worth of damage.
